회원이 마지막으로 구매한 상품명을 회원여분필드에 저장하려고 합니다.
다른값들은 잘 찍히는데 상품명만 DB에서 Array 라고 찍혀서
도움 좀 요청드립니다.
업데이트페이지 처리는 아래와 같습니다.
/shop/orderformupdate.php
Copy
//회원 최근 구매상품, 회원정보 mb_6에 찍어주기
if($it_name) {
$query="update g5_member set mb_6='".$it_name."' where mb_id='".$member['mb_id']."'";
sql_query($query);
}
|
답변 3개 / 댓글 3개
채택된 답변
+20 포인트
7년 전
여러 상품을 한꺼번에 구입할 수도 있어서 배열로 처리됩니다.
단일 상품으로만 구입할 수 있는 사이트라면 이렇게 하면 되겠죠.
$query="update g5_member set mb_6='".$it_name[0]."' where mb_id='".$member['mb_id']."'";
답변에 대한 댓글 1개
7년 전
$it_cnt = count($it_name)-1;
$query="update g5_member set mb_6='".$it_name[$it_cnt]."' where mb_id='".$member['mb_id']."'";
답변에 대한 댓글 1개
7년 전
it_name값이 배열이거나 제대로 받아와지지 않는듯 한데
sql문을 페이지에 출력하게 하여서 직접 it_name이 어떤 값으로 들어가는지 보세요
답변에 대한 댓글 1개
답변을 작성하려면 로그인이 필요합니다.